Introduction
<br>Eating disorders (EDs) are complicated mental health circumstances characterized by abnormal consuming habits that can significantly influence bodily and emotional effectively-being. These disorders embody anorexia nervosa, bulimia nervosa, binge eating disorder, and different specified feeding or consuming disorders. This case examine explores the multifaceted method to treating a person with an eating disorder, highlighting the significance of personalised treatment plans, interdisciplinary collaboration, and the combination of proof-primarily based practices.
<br>
Patient Background
<br>The topic of this case research is Sarah, a 24-yr-old girl who presented with a analysis of bulimia nervosa. Sarah had a history of disordered consuming patterns since her early teens, exacerbated by societal pressures and private challenges. She reported engaging in binge-consuming episodes followed by purging behaviors, which resulted in significant bodily well being complications, including electrolyte imbalances and dental erosion. Sarah additionally experienced anxiety and depression, which were intently linked to her eating disorder.
<br>
Initial Assessment
<br>Upon preliminary evaluation, Sarah underwent a comprehensive analysis that included a detailed medical historical past, psychological assessment, and nutritional evaluation. The evaluation revealed that Sarah's consuming disorder was deeply rooted in her struggles with body picture, vanity, and emotional regulation. She expressed emotions of shame and guilt associated along with her consuming behaviors and infrequently used food as a coping mechanism for emotional distress.
<br>
Treatment Targets
<br>The primary objectives of Sarah's treatment plan included:
<br>
Restoration of Wholesome Eating Patterns: To ascertain regular consuming habits and get rid of bingeing and purging behaviors.
Psychological Support: To handle underlying psychological points resembling anxiety and depression through therapy.
Nutritional Training: To provide Sarah with the data and abilities obligatory for making wholesome meals decisions.
Physique Image Enchancment: To foster a positive body image and improve vanity.
Long-time period Restoration Strategies: To equip Sarah with tools to keep up restoration and prevent relapse.
Treatment Approach
1. Interdisciplinary Staff Collaboration
<br>Sarah's treatment concerned an interdisciplinary crew, including a psychiatrist, psychologist, registered dietitian, and major care physician. This collaborative method ensured that each one features of Sarah's health were addressed, promoting a holistic recovery process.
<br>
2.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
<br>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) was the cornerstone of Sarah's psychological treatment. CBT is an proof-primarily based strategy that focuses on identifying and changing adverse thought patterns and behaviors associated with consuming disorders. Sarah attended weekly therapy periods where she learned to problem distorted beliefs about her body and food. The therapist guided her in developing healthier coping mechanisms and provided instruments for managing anxiety and emotional triggers.
<br>
3. Nutritional Counseling
<br>The registered dietitian labored carefully with Sarah to create a customized meal plan that emphasized balanced nutrition and common consuming patterns. The dietitian educated Sarah concerning the importance of nourishing her physique and debunked myths surrounding food. Regularly, Sarah learned to acknowledge starvation and fullness cues, which helped her transfer away from binge-eating behaviors.
<br>
4. Medical Monitoring
<br>Given Sarah's bodily health issues, her primary care physician closely monitored her medical status throughout treatment. Common examine-ups included assessments of vital indicators, electrolyte ranges, and general physical health. This medical oversight was crucial in ensuring Sarah's security in the course of the recovery process.
<br>
5. Help Groups
<br>In addition to individual therapy, Sarah participated in support groups for individuals with eating disorders. These teams provided a secure house for sharing experiences, emotions, and challenges. Connecting with others dealing with similar struggles helped Sarah really feel much less isolated and fostered a sense of group and help.
<br>
Progress and Challenges
<br>Over the course of six months, Sarah made important progress in her treatment. She successfully reduced the frequency of binge-eating and purging episodes, and her physical well being improved as her nutritional intake stabilized. Sarah reported feeling extra empowered in her relationship with food and started to develop a more optimistic physique image.
<br>
<br>However, the journey was not with out challenges. Sarah sometimes experienced setbacks, particularly during irritating life occasions. These moments prompted her to depend on beforehand learned coping mechanisms, highlighting the necessity for ongoing help and reinforcement of expertise discovered in therapy.

Lengthy-time period Restoration Strategies
<br>As Sarah approached the end of her initial treatment part, the interdisciplinary team collaborated to develop a long-term recovery plan. This plan included:
<br>
Continued Therapy: Sarah was encouraged to take care of common therapy classes to deal with any ongoing psychological challenges and reinforce coping methods.
Nutritional Maintenance: The dietitian provided ongoing assist to assist Sarah navigate social situations involving food and maintain balanced consuming habits.
Relapse Prevention: Sarah learned to establish triggers and warning indicators of relapse, equipping her with methods to manage potential setbacks.
Mindfulness Practices: Incorporating mindfulness and stress-discount methods helped Sarah develop healthier responses to emotional distress.
Conclusion
<br>This case research illustrates the significance of a complete and individualized method to treating consuming disorders. Sarah's journey highlights the effectiveness of interdisciplinary collaboration, evidence-based therapies, and the integration of nutritional education and psychological support. Whereas restoration from an consuming disorder is usually a challenging and non-linear course of, with the suitable treatment and support, people can obtain lasting change and enhance their total high quality of life. The classes realized from Sarah's case can inform future practices in the treatment of eating disorders, emphasizing the need for a holistic and compassionate strategy to care.
